Adaptation - Features that help an organism survive in its environment., Variation - Differences among the organisms in a species., Natural Selection - Allows for favorable traits to be passed on, Traits - a characteristic feature or quality distinguishing a particular person or thing., Mimicry - one organism copies the appearance of another organism, Camouflage - is a body shape or coloring that helps an organism blend in to its surroundings., Nocturnal Behavior - animals that sleep during the day and are active at night, Hibernation - animals appear dead; their body temperature and movements have decreased., Intermediate - being or occurring in the middle or between extremes, Migration - when animals move from one place to another (over and over),
